Starting with the latest in hybrid technology, it can travel 16 miles on battery power. Having 217 silent horsepower is fun for most, but you can awaken the 4-liter beast in "Qualify" mode. This unlocks 986 horsepower and 590 lb-ft of torque. It rides on a chassis that is more carbon fiber than aluminum to offer a dry weight of 3,461 lbs. The coupe is loaded with their Assetto Fiorano package that drops active suspension for MultiMatic shocks and includes a full-titanium exhaust to save 66 lbs compared to a regular-production coupe. The moment the Tifosi have been waiting for is finally here as Scuderia Ferrari Mission Winnow has unveiled their SF21 car. For the livery of this car, you'll notice a fade from the rear to front. In the rear, they went with a dark burgundy tone that's reminiscent of the very first Ferrari, the 125 S. Moving forward, the tone turns brighter and more vibrant, similar to the red tone used on more recent Scuderia Ferrari race cars. One other change that many will notice due to its vibrancy is the Mission Winnow which is now shown in green. As this new race car rolled out of the factory, it became the 67th race car built in Maranello that will compete in the Formula 1 championship.
